Project management and employees

The project team introduces itself

Project management

Romina Rekers is a postdoctoral fellow at the Department of Philosophy at the University of Graz. She is currently leading the project "A political conception of transitional justice", which is funded by the FWF.

She also works as an associated researcher in the project "Global Health Justice: Duties of International Cooperation for Infectious Disease Control" at the Oxford-Johns Hopkins Global Infectious Disease Ethics Collaborative (GLIDE).

She works as a mentor at the Fogarty International Center at the U.S. National Institutes of Health (NIH).

She is a member of the editorial board of the Revista Latinoamericana de Filosofía Política.

Her research has been supported by grants from the Argentine Council for Scientific and Technological Research (CONICET) and the Austrian Academy of Sciences (ÖAW).
